Japan magnetic resonance imaging (MRI) market size reached USD 259 Million in 2024. Looking forward, IMARC Group expects the market to reach USD 402 Million by 2033, exhibiting a growth rate (CAGR) of 5% during 2025-2033. The increasing need for the early detection of numerous chronic conditions to increase the success rates of their treatment, along with the widespread adoption of diagnostic services, is primarily driving the market growth.

Magnetic resonance imaging (MRI) is a non-invasive imaging method utilized to create three-dimensional (3D) representations of internal organs and soft tissues within the human body. An MRI apparatus comprises an adjustable bed and a sizable cylindrical structure encompassing a circular magnet, which generates a magnetic field and transmits radio waves through the patient's body. This process results in highly detailed images, aiding in the detection of abnormalities in the brain, bones, breasts, heart, internal organs, and the spine. In conjunction with positron emission tomography (PET) and computed tomography (CT) scans, magnetic resonance imaging is often employed by medical professionals to assess joints, ligaments, cartilage, muscles, and tendons, thereby proving instrumental in identifying various muscular and skeletal injuries.

Japan Magnetic Resonance Imaging (MRI) Market Trends:

The magnetic resonance imaging (MRI) market in Japan is experiencing significant growth and transformation, driven by a combination of emerging trends and key drivers that are shaping the industry. The rising demand for healthcare services, including diagnostic imaging, is also augmenting the regional market. Additionally, the elevating usage of diagnostic imaging is acting as another significant growth-inducing factor. Besides this, the market is witnessing a surge in technological advancements, such as higher magnetic field strengths, improved image resolution, and faster scanning times. These innovations are enhancing the diagnostic capabilities of MRI machines and improving patient comfort. Furthermore, key players in Japan are increasingly focusing on developing and integrating telehealth solutions into their machines, allowing for remote monitoring and consultations, which has become essential in the current healthcare landscape. Apart from this, government bodies has been actively promoting the adoption of advanced medical technologies, including magnetic resonance imaging, to enhance healthcare infrastructure. As such, AI-powered algorithms are extensively used to automate image analysis, reduce interpretation time, and enhance the accuracy of diagnoses, making MRI scans more efficient and effective. Moreover, initiatives aimed at reducing healthcare disparities across regions and improving access to advanced diagnostic tools are anticipated to augment the market growth over the forecasted period.
